Onward and Upward!
As we move forward into the new year, is more of the same old, same old beginning to discourage you? In this well-known passage, the apostle Paul compared the Christian life to a race and admitted that he had not yet arrived at the finish line. He says, “I do not consider myself yet to have taken hold of it. But one thing I do: Forgetting what is behind and straining toward what is ahead. I press on toward the goal to win the prize.” Paul didn’t wallow in despair as he penned these words from a cold Roman prison, nor did he look back and allow his past to weigh him down or let his many successes make him complacent. Through continuous challenges, Paul persevered by always focusing his eyes on Jesus. He pressed on toward the goal of becoming more conformed to Christ-likeness day by day.
I think we would all agree, nothing worth having in this life comes without challenges. I once heard it said, “If it doesn’t challenge me, it doesn’t change me.” Scripture makes it clear that we can expect challenges and hardships. The question becomes, will we allow our challenges to change us for the better? How will we handle them? Will we give up and give in, or will we persevere and press on. Paul provides us some wise counsel in this passage. We must remain focused on Jesus and press on in faith! We can take comfort knowing we are not alone in these challenging days; our loving God is with us! And like Paul, despite our past failures or successes and the challenges still before us, we must keep pressing on toward the ultimate goal of becoming more Christ-like with each passing day. As Paul tells us, we’re not competing for an earthly prize, but the ultimate reward of eternity with our savior. So, remain faithful and focused dear brothers and sisters, and keep pressing onward and upward!
